About this ebook
Someone has been stealing the pittance from the children. But, who would do such a thing? It was a mystery to Tooth Fairies, Daphne and LaNola. When reports of odd looking elves prowling around in the shadows and stumbling through a nettle field in the Whispering Forest, the Fairies joined forces and began their investigation.
While searching among the thistles and prickly nettles in a field near the elves’ village, they made a shocking discovery ... they found the missing pittance!
Convinced now more than ever that they were guilty, the furious fairies stormed into the elves village. However, this proved to be extremely embarrassing for the irate fairies. But just when things looked hopeless, Captain Irwin Miles Pennybrooke, mentor and hero of the elves, showed up to save the day. At first, the fairies were taken aback by his bizarre appearance, but they soon realized that he was a wise and trustworthy ally.
The clever captain told the fairies a frightening tale about a pirate ship and a group of thieving stowaways known as the Cocanups. These mysterious beings can inflate and distort their bodies in order to disguise themselves as other beings.These hooligans were almost destroyed in a brutal storm but they survived and have resumed their evil ways. However, Captain Pennybrooke knew just what to do. He provided the fairies with his secret weapons. What are the secret weapons? Will they work? Should we assume that this mystery was solved?
You should never assume anything!
Shain E. G.
For as long as I can remember, I have been filling notebooks and journals with notes, ideas, story lines and snippets of fairy tales. My dream of becoming a fulltime author was finally realized when I retired in October 2012. Since then, I have surrendered myself to the blissful pursuit of my passion, which is writing enchanting stories for children of all ages.

This book is dedicated to someone very special. Someone who has been quick to give and slow to judge. Someone who is always willing to help those she loves best, especially me. When she was just 11 years old she offered to lend me her brand new Easter shoes to wear on a date, because my shoes were not so new. For as long as I can remember, every time I encountered a rainstorm…she handed me an umbrella. Although I have thanked her many times, I feel like it's never enough. So, to show my sincere appreciation and love for all the world to see…I dedicate this book to my little sister Maryse.
